Java开发MHK在线学习小程序完整源码解析

版权申诉
0 下载量 88 浏览量 更新于2024-11-27 收藏 44.35MB ZIP 举报
资源摘要信息: "基于java的MHK在线学习小程序源码" 本资源是一个关于在线学习平台的项目,使用Java语言开发。Java是一种广泛使用的面向对象编程语言,非常适合用于开发大型、复杂、跨平台的应用程序。从文件名称列表中,我们可以提取出以下关键信息和知识点: 1. Java小程序开发:Java通常不是首选语言来开发小程序,因为小程序通常基于Web技术,如HTML5、CSS和JavaScript,以及对应平台的框架。然而,Java通常用于后端服务,如本项目所示。 2. 在线学习平台:MHK在线学习小程序是一个特定的项目,主要目的是为用户提供在线学习资源。在线学习平台通常需要包含用户界面、课程管理、视频播放、图片展示、文档阅读等多种功能,以便提供完整的学习体验。 3. SSM框架:列表中提到了一个名为ssm的文件夹,SSM通常指的是Spring、SpringMVC和MyBatis这三个Java框架的组合,是Java企业级开发中常用的技术栈。SSM框架可以很好地结合Java技术,用于处理业务逻辑、数据持久化和Web层展示。 4. MP4视频文件:文件列表中包含了视频文件,这可能表示在线学习小程序包含视频教学资源。视频文件通常用于解释复杂概念或提供课程教学。 5. 图片文件:在文件列表中,我们看到了多个PNG格式的图片文件,这表明该在线学习小程序包含图形用户界面(GUI)。图片可能用于装饰用户界面,展示课程内容,或者作为学习资源的一部分。 6. 文档管理:列表中的docx文件表明开发者可能需要管理或展示文档类型的资源,比如课程说明、用户协议等。使用.docx格式可以方便地编辑和共享文档内容。 7. 文件结构:从文件列表中我们可以推断出项目的文件结构,这有助于理解如何组织源代码和资源文件。例如,ssm文件夹可能包含了与SSM框架相关的所有代码,app文件夹可能存放着应用程序的入口和配置信息。 8. 编程习惯:文件名的命名方式应该尽量简洁明了,避免使用特殊字符和空格,以及过于复杂或不规范的命名。在此列表中,一些文件名包含特殊字符和空格,这可能意味着在发布或共享之前需要进行规范化处理。 综上所述,这个资源包提供了一个在线学习小程序的Java源码,涵盖了用户界面、视频教学、文档展示等多方面的功能。开发者需要有扎实的Java编程能力,对SSM框架有深入理解,并且熟悉如何处理多媒体资源。此外,还需要有一定的前后端分离开发知识,以及如何将这些技术整合在一个完整的项目中。